About Agartala (IXA)
Known for its charming natural beauty, heritage attractions and interesting local arts, Agartala is a popular tourist destination in the state of Tripura. Sharing border with Bangladesh, this city enjoys a common cultural link with the neighbouring country in terms of its tradition, food and language. Lying on the banks of Haora River, this place is blessed with immense natural beauty. On a trip to Agartala, travellers can visit the majestic Ujjayanta Palace - built by a Manikya King, visit the beautifully designed Jagannath Temple and Lakshmi Narayan Temple or go for a leisurely stroll in the lush greens of Rabindra Kanan. To discover the history of this place, it is a must to visit the Tripura Government Museum, which displays rare historical documents and epigraphs. On an Agartala tour, travellers can visit the Sukanta Academy, a science museum in the heart of the city. The Rose Valley Amusement Park is the perfect place to spend leisurely hours with kids and family. Culture enthusiasts can visit the Venuban Vihar, a Buddhist temple in the city. Bamboo handicrafts and hand-woven textile are some of the finest offerings of the city. Agartala is an ideal place to discover authentic charms of North East India. About Dhaka (DAC)
Glinting with distinct ancient world charm, Dhaka is the capital of Bangladesh. Located on the banks of Buriganga River, the city of Dhaka is characterized by the bewitching beauty of nature. You can see dense tropical forests, sprawling mountain ranges, verdant tea gardens and blue green lakes. Entire Dhaka is splattered with hundreds of rivers, gleaming meadows and lush vegetation. Dhaka is a land of ancient relics; one may find beauteous remains of Buddhist civilizations. The city excels in trade of textiles and jute, and carries the tag of being one of the leading exporters of handicrafts. Among many other transportation facilities like air planes, buses, trains, cars, cycle rickshaws and taxis, boats or ferries are most enjoyable and important and preferred option. Ferries leave from and arrive at the port in Sadarghat of Old Dhaka. Then there are Rocket Steamers that depart to Barisal and Khulna many times a week. Another major river station is Chandpur, which is just 3-4 hours from Dhaka. In the section of architectural wonders, there are magnificent mosques like Baitul Mukarram Nationbal Mosque and Star Mosque, both of them were constructed during 18th century. Other structures are Dhakeshwari Temple and Ramkrishna Mission, these are Hindu temples. Then there are churches like Armenian Church (1781 AD), St Mary's Cathedral (located at Ramna), and Church of Bangladesh (1677 AD). The city of Dhaka is full of mind blowing museums built with massive domes like Bangabandhu Memorial Museum, Mukti Juddha Museum and Ahsan Manzil Museum. Restaurants in this city are ever ready to offer delicious food and drink experience to the visitors.
